how to remove splash ads on start up

Both Zone Alarm and Ad Subtract (of all programs) have splash ads on start up. They annoy me. Does anyone know how to get rid of them. Thanks.

August 26th, 2001 20:00

For Zonealarm go to C: Windows/All Users/Start Menu/Programs/Startup and right click the ZA Icon go to properties and add -nosplash to the end of the target line.
There is a space between -nopopup -nosplash

I just found out how to remove the Ad-Subtract splash screen:

To disable the splash screen go to START --> Programs --> StartUp.
Locate the AdSubtract file (+/- icon) in that menu, right-click on
it and select PROPERTIES. In the dialog box that pops up you will
see a text box labeled "Target". At the end of the target line TYPE
one (1) space and the following text:

-nosplash

For example, the entire line might be:
"C:\Program Files\AdSubtract\adsub.exe" -nosplash

Click 'Apply' and then 'OK'.
